Post Job Free
Sign in

OpenGL SC2 Software Engineer

Company:
ORS Partners
Location:
Uptown West, ON, N2J 1R1, Canada
Posted:
May 30, 2024
Apply

Description:

Join Our Mission-Critical Team: Shape the Future of Safe Avionics!

Company:

Our client is dedicated to pushing the boundaries of aviation safety certification. Our team is a powerhouse of talent, constantly striving for excellence and advancement. We're seeking a highly skilled OpenGL Software Engineer with expertise in DO-178 HLRs and LLRs to join our dynamic force.

The Challenge:

This role offers a pivotal opportunity to develop, verify, and certify avionics software that ensures the highest level of safety in the skies. You'll leverage your deep understanding of DO-178B/C and expertise in the safety-critical software development lifecycle. Collaboration is key – you'll work hand-in-hand with diverse teams to guarantee software adheres to stringent safety and quality standards.

What You'll Do:

Craft, review, and maintain avionics software that seamlessly aligns with DO-178B/C guidelines.

Champion the entire software development lifecycle, encompassing requirements analysis, design, implementation, testing, and meticulous documentation.

Develop and execute comprehensive test plans and procedures to meticulously evaluate software functionality and performance.

Ensure meticulous traceability – requirements seamlessly flow through design, implementation, and verification phases.

Partner with systems, hardware engineers, and quality assurance teams to achieve project objectives flawlessly.

Prepare and deliver technical documentation for certification bodies, actively supporting certification initiatives.

Proactively identify and mitigate potential risks throughout the development process.

Stay at the forefront of the industry, continuously learning about evolving standards, best practices, and cutting-edge technologies in avionics software development.

HLR Expertise: Craft High-Level Requirements that strictly adhere to DO-178B/C standards, drawing on the Khronos OpenGL SC 2.0 specification.

LLR Mastery: Translate HLRs into Low-Level Requirements, ensuring perfect alignment and compliance with DO-178B/C.

Who You Are:

Hold a Bachelor's degree in Computer Science, Software Engineering, Electrical Engineering, or a relevant field.

Possess at least 3-5 years of software engineering experience, ideally focused on avionics or safety-critical systems.

Demonstrate a proven track record of success with DO-178C.

Proficiency in C and GLSL programming language is a must.

Proficiency with OpenGL SC1 and SC2

Maintain a strong understanding of software development methodologies, tools, and industry best practices.

Experience with configuration management tools and version control systems is essential.

You're a problem-solving whiz with a keen eye for detail.

Possess excellent written and verbal communication skills.

What We Offer (Besides Making a Difference!):

Competitive compensation and paid time off.

Exciting opportunities to advance your career.

Retirement savings plan.

Pension plan.

Ready to take flight in your career? Apply today!

Contract

Apply